First things first: Dogecoin, unlike traditional currencies, exists solely in the digital realm. This means you need a digital wallet and a platform to facilitate the buying and selling. Many currency apps offer this functionality, integrating seamlessly with your existing banking details.
Choosing the Right Currency App:
The choice of app depends on several factors, including your location, preferred payment methods, fees, and the app's user-friendliness. Some popular options (always research thoroughly and check for legitimacy before using any app!) include:
* Robinhood: Known for its user-friendly interface, Robinhood offers commission-free trading for many assets, including Dogecoin. However, note that it might not offer the full range of features available on other platforms. Its simplicity is a great advantage for beginners.
* Webull: Similar to Robinhood in its simplicity and commission-free trading, Webull also provides educational resources that can be beneficial for newcomers to the crypto world. It often offers fractional shares of stocks, and while this isn't directly applicable to Dogecoin, the approach reflects a user-friendly environment.
* Kraken: A more established cryptocurrency exchange, Kraken provides a broader range of cryptocurrencies and advanced trading options. It's geared towards more experienced traders, as the interface might be considered less intuitive for beginners. However, the advanced features are a significant advantage for those looking beyond basic buying and selling.
* Binance: A global leader in cryptocurrency trading, Binance boasts an extensive selection of cryptocurrencies and advanced tools. However, it also has a steeper learning curve than some other platforms. The fees are generally competitive, but you'll need to be comfortable navigating a more complex interface.
* Coinbase: A popular and well-established exchange, Coinbase offers a user-friendly interface and robust security measures. While they might have slightly higher fees than some competitors, the security and reputation make it a good option for those prioritizing safety.
Step-by-Step Guide to Buying Dogecoin (General Process):
The exact steps will vary slightly depending on the app you choose, but the general process remains consistent:
1. Download and Sign Up: Download the chosen currency app from your app store and create an account. You'll typically need to provide personal information for verification purposes – this is crucial for security and compliance.
2. Link Your Bank Account: Connect your bank account or preferred payment method to the app. This allows you to deposit funds to purchase Dogecoin.
3. Deposit Funds: Transfer funds from your linked account to your app's wallet. The amount will depend on how much Dogecoin you wish to purchase.
4. Search for Dogecoin: Locate Dogecoin (DOGE) within the app's search function. The ticker symbol is usually DOGE.
5. Place Your Order: Specify the amount of Dogecoin you wish to buy. The app will calculate the cost based on the current market price. Confirm your order. This is where you'll lock in your purchase price.
6. Wait for Confirmation: Once your order is processed, the Dogecoin will be added to your app's digital wallet. This usually takes a few minutes, but can sometimes be longer depending on network congestion.
Important Considerations:
* Fees: Each app charges different fees for transactions. Be sure to understand the fee structure before making any purchases. Fees can eat into your profits if you're not careful.
* Security: Always prioritize security. Use strong passwords, enable two-factor authentication, and be cautious of phishing scams. Never share your private keys or seed phrases with anyone.
* Volatility: Dogecoin, like most cryptocurrencies, is highly volatile. The price can fluctuate significantly in short periods. Only invest what you can afford to lose.
* Research: Before investing in any cryptocurrency, do your own thorough research. Understand the risks involved and make informed decisions.
Selling Dogecoin:
Selling Dogecoin is largely the reverse process of buying. You simply navigate to your Dogecoin holdings in the app, select the amount you wish to sell, and confirm the transaction. The funds will then be transferred to your linked account.
